Eagles’ Jim Johnson dies from cancer
The Eagles’ longtime defensive coordinator Jim Johnson died Tuesday afternoon after a six-month battle with cancer, the team announced. Mr. Johnson was 68. “For ten years, Jim Johnson was an exceptional coach for the Philadelphia Eagles, but more importantly, he was an outstanding human being,” Eagles Chairman Jeffrey Lurie said in a statement released by the team. “As an integral part of the Eagles family, Jim epitomized the traits of what a great coach should be – a teacher, a leader, and a winner. He positively touched the lives of so many people in and out of the Eagles organization. It was easy to feel close to him. Our hearts go out to his wife, Vicky and his wonderful family. We …
